Heating Pad For Kidney Stones . Heat may be particularly helpful if your pain is caused by a muscle spasm. Apply heat to reduce the pain. Heat improves blood flow and reduces nerve sensation, both of which reduce pain. When pain hits, sitting in a tub of hot water or taking a hot shower may offer initial relief while waiting for the pain pills to take effect.
